What affects the price

Wildlife removal costs vary based on a few key factors. We look at the specific species involved, how deep they have settled into your structure, and the overall size of the property. Simple, one-time removals are naturally less expensive than complex situations that require structural repairs, exclusion work to seal entry points, or cleanup of waste materials. Because every home layout and pest situation is unique, it is difficult to give a flat rate without seeing the area.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Yellowstone wildlife refers to the diverse species inhabiting the Yellowstone National Park ecosystem, such as grizzly bears, wolves, elk, and bison. Observing these animals requires extreme caution and respect for their space. You might be researching these animals if you are planning a trip to the region or trying to identify a species you saw nearby. It is important to remember that these are wild animals; keeping a safe distance and never feeding them is essential for both human and animal safety.
